22. The reaction quotient $(Q)$ for the reaction

$N_2(g)+3 H_2(g) \rightleftharpoons 2 NH_3(g)$

is given by $Q=\frac{[NH_3]^{2}}{[N_2][H_2]^{3}}$. The reaction will

proceed from right to left if

[2003]

(a) $Q=0$

(b) $Q=K_c$

(c) $Q<K_c$

(d) $Q>K_c$

where $K_c$ is the equilibrium constant

Answer:

Correct Answer: 22.(d)

Solution:

  1. (d) For reaction to proceed from right to left

$\quad$ $\quad$ $Q$ $\quad$ > $\quad$ $K_c$

(backward) $\quad$ (forward)

i.e the reaction will be fast in backward direction i.e $\quad r_b>r_f$.

When $Q=K$, the system is at equilibrium

$Q<K_c$, reaction shift to the right from left.

$Q>K_c$, reaction proceed from right to left.
